台中市 sits in the heart of Taiwan's western plains, where the island's densely populated urban corridor meets the foothills climbing toward the Central Mountain Range. The city is one of Taiwan's most dynamic metropolitan areas — a place known for its food culture, mild climate relative to the humid south, and a genuinely enthusiastic local sports scene. Golf has a dedicated following across Taiwan, and the greater Taichung area supports a mix of driving ranges, executive layouts, and full courses that serve a large population of regular players who take the game seriously.
藍鵲高爾夫練習場 — Blue Magpie Golf Practice Center — is a driving range facility rather than a full course, and it draws its name from the Taiwan Blue Magpie, the island's striking endemic bird and a proud national symbol. That choice of name says something about the character of the place: rooted in local identity, unpretentious, and aimed at the everyday golfer looking to build and maintain their game.
